The Exciting Future of Mato Grosso do Sul‘s Musical Landscape

In an era where cultural expressions take center stage, Mato Grosso do Sul is gearing up for a transformative year in the music scene. The MS Live 2025 event promises to bring an impressive lineup of national music artists to the heart of the region, with the Mato Grosso Foundation for Sul Culture laying the groundwork for an unforgettable experience. As cities across the globe embrace music as a catalyst for community engagement and economic growth, the implications for MS Live and its array of performers resonate far beyond state lines and into the very fabric of Brazil’s artistic identity.

A New Wave of National Music

While the specific details of the program remain under wraps, the anticipation is palpable as organizers work diligently to secure contracts with some of Brazil’s most celebrated artists. The lineup, which includes the likes of Luisa Sonza, João Gomes, and Michel Teló, not only represents musical diversity but also showcases the rich tapestry of Brazil’s cultural landscape. These artists, beloved across social media platforms and beyond, are anticipated to draw crowds eager for free, high-caliber performances at Parque Das Natives.

Artists Set to Take the Stage

  • May 4: Luisa Sonza – Known for her electrifying vocals and vibrant stage presence, Sonza is a beacon of contemporary pop.
  • July 13: João Gomes – Representing the rise of sertanejo music, Gomes embodies a new generation of Brazilian artists.
  • August 17: Vanessa da Mata – A fusion of MPB and pop, Da Mata’s unique sound appeals to a diverse audience.
  • October 12: Michel Teló – With his infectious hits, Teló continues to be a favorite among fans of Brazilian folk and pop.
  • November 9: MCs Racionais – A powerful voice aiming to address social issues through rap, representing a more profound narrative within the music scene.

FAQs about MS Live 2025

What is MS Live 2025?
MS Live 2025 is a music event organized by the Mato Grosso Foundation for Sul Culture intended to feature performances from prominent Brazilian artists.
Who are the scheduled artists?
Artists like Luisa Sonza, João Gomes, and Michel Teló are among the performers slated to take the stage at MS Live.
When will the performances occur?
The performances are scheduled throughout the year, starting on May 4 and concluding on November 9.
Are the shows free to attend?
Yes, the shows will be offered free of charge to the public, promoting accessibility to music and culture.
